#c4ae83 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c4ae83 is composed of 76.9% red, 68.2% green and 51.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11.2% magenta, 33.2%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 39.7 degrees, a saturation of 35.5% and a lightness of 64.1%. #c4ae83 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#895d07.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

Shades and Tints of #c4ae83

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090704 is the darkest color, while #fdfcf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#c4ae83

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a8a59f is the less saturated color, while #fcc04b is the most saturated one.
